Seek Thai Massage for Relief from Joint Pains

If you are suffering from severe joint pain, traditional Thai massage can be very effective for you. The art combines healing, stretches and gentle massaging, and was developed more than two and a half thousand years ago. It is affectionately called “The Lazy Man’s Yoga” due to the use of passive posture changes. This unique combination elongates your muscles, opens up joints, releases stress and is massively helpful.

On a Muscular Level: Sometimes the root of joint pain is the presence of shortened, tight muscles which constantly pull on the joint, forcing misalignment due to added pressure. By using both stretches and gentle massage therapy, Thai massage is able to relax these stress points and eventually lengthen the muscles, allowing the joints to take up their natural alignment. This also massively improves the range of motion.

The Postural Aspect: Thai massage indeed has yoga-like effects on the body. The slow stretches allow the body to take up a proper alignment and improve the overall posture with time. It can correct a number of structural problems, and could even reverse degenerative spinal diseases like scoliosis, lordosis and kyphosis. This improvement in posture implies a lot less pain, better sleep, more flexibility, and an improved range of movement.

The Skeletal Impact: The stretches incorporated into any good Thai massage technique help release a lot of stress on your bones and joints, especially the vertebrae. This relieves pain and boosts flexibility.

The Articular Effect: Stretching effectively increases the space between joints, thus allowing fluid accumulation of synovial fluid, lymph or cerebrospinal fluid in those areas which can serve the purpose of being a lubricant or have a protective cushioning effect, both of which improve mobility, reduce pain and decrease the required healing time.

What Sets Thai Massage Apart from All Other Forms?

The most noticeable difference between Thai massage and other massage forms is stretching. Thai massage is among the few massage modalities that incorporate stretches into the routine and is also possibly the most extensive employer of stretching and posturing of the lot. Instead of using a massage table, most Traditional Thai massages are conducted on mats, like yoga mats. This allows more leverage and room for stretching. TTM sessions are also comparatively longer due to the meditative and slow nature of the art. Each session takes about one and a half hours.
